[ 1890s Japan - Tokyo Fish Market at Nihonbashi ] — Boats are docked at the Nihonbashi fish market in Tokyo. The market was destroyed by the Great Kanto Earthquake (Kanto Daishinsai) of September 1, 1923 (Taisho 12). It re-opened in Tsukiji in 1935 (Showa 10), where it remained until October 6, 2018 (Heisei 30). 19th century vintage stereoview.
